带环形弹性顶盖圆柱形储液罐的流-固耦合特性

Coupled vibration characteristics of cylindrical tank with flexible annular cover

摘要 研究带有环形弹性顶盖的刚性圆柱罐在充满液体时的流-固耦合振动特性。将液体域分割成一个圆柱形子域和一个圆环柱形子域,从而保证在2个子域内的液体速度势函数为C1类连续函数并具有连续的边界条件。利用分离变量法和叠加原理求得各子域内液体速度势的解析解,利用环形顶盖的干模态来展开环形顶盖的湿模态。对液体子域间的界面连接条件和自由表面波条件作级数展开:沿液体深度方向作Fourier展开,沿径向作Bes-sel展开。截断级数得到环形顶盖与液体耦合振动的特征方程。比较了数值结果与有限元法结果,显示出很好的一致性。 The coupled vibration characteristics of liquid and the flexural annular cover in a cylindrical rigid tank were studied. The liquid domain was divided into two simple sub-domains so that the liquid velocity potential in each liquid sub-domain was of class C1 with continuous boundary conditions. Based on the superposition principle, the analytical solutions of the liquid velocity potential corresponding to each liquid sub-domain were obtained by separation of variables. The dry-modal functions were used to expand the wet modes to solve the differential equation of coupled vibration of the cover and the liquid. The eigen-frequency equation for the coupled vibration and the boundary conditions was expressed in terms of Fourier series in the liquid height direction and Bessel series in the radial direction. High stability and fast convergence of the proposed method were observed in the convergence study. Excellent agreements were achieved compared with results obtained by the proposed method with the finite element method.
